Hip-hop church appeals to ‘Tha Remix’ attendees

 

BY DAVID YONKE

BLADE RELIGION EDITOR

 

It looks as if Toledo is ready for a hip-hop church, according to Bishop Stephen Ward, associate pastor of Northgate Community Church.

 

Last weekend, more than 400 people attended “Tha Remix,” a cutting-edge cross between a church service and a nightclub event held in the Genesis Dreamplex.

 

Bishop Ward, 29, preached between performances by gospel hip-hop artists including Mizz Reality, Souljaz 4 Christ, and the Mad Prophets, plus a set of Christian rock by Rossford band Pawn.
